Its history includes occupations by the Dutch, Swedish, British—and the colony of Pennsylvania, which included Delaware until 1703. Delaware Colony was the second Colony formed in the Americas. Delaware Colony in the North American Middle Colonies consisted of land on the west bank of the Delaware River Bay. The Delaware Colony did not have one specific religion, which then opened it up to religious freedom for Quakers, Catholics, Jews and more.
